Latest Patents
Tetsuyuki Terauchi holds a patent for a "Powder supply device and additive manufacturing device." This device includes a hopper that accommodates powder, a cylindrical roller located below the hopper, and a wall surface that stores the powder in a space between the roller and the wall. The design allows the powder to be moved in the rotational direction of the roller and dropped effectively as the roller rotates. The roller features a plurality of groove portions extending in an axial direction, with at least one groove portion designed to change its capacity for accommodating powder along the axial direction.
